Our approach
- ●Sub-base: MOT Type 1 at 150mm minimum, compacted in layers
- ●Binder course: AC 20 dense macadam, 60mm typical on driveways
- ●Surface course: AC 10 or 6mm close-graded, 25-30mm compacted
